Summary/Objective: The Administrative Assistant will be responsible for organizing and coordinating
administrative duties and office procedures. Their role is to create and maintain a pleasant work
environment, ensuring high levels of organizational effectiveness, communication and safety.

Essential Functions:
• In collaboration with the Director of the SCN Associate Relationship, communicate with Core
Council Members, Associates and Candidates in the Western Province (US and Belize) by email,
WhatsApp, letter and/or telephone as needed regarding concerns, questions and events.
• Maintain and update Associate records in Access database.
• Inform the Central Leadership International Administrative Coordinator regarding directory
changes for Associates, Candidates and Inquirers for the SCN Directory.
• Enter changes from the International Administrator Coordinators monthly update in the SCNA
directory.
• Inform SCN Newsline and/or Associates regarding deaths, request for prayers or information about
Associate and Office of Charity Connection gatherings and other events.
• Send birthday, memorial and sympathy cards as needed.
• Send requisitions to Provincial Office of Finance Administration.
• Maintain updated list of all Faith Groups that have SCN Associates as members. Schedule virtual
Faith Group meetings on Zoom as needed.
• Work with Director of SCN Association Relationship and SCNA Finance Committee on the annual
budget for the Associate Office.
• Collaborate with Directors of SCN Associate Relationship and Office of Charity Connections to
prepare reports for the Western Province Leadership Team and Western Province Board as needed

• Ensure Associate rack cards are available in the Visitor Center, Nativity Hall and the Guest
House.
• Contact appropriate departments with necessary information regarding SCN Associates and Office
of Charity Connections gatherings.
• Create registration forms, evaluation forms, PowerPoints and other materials for Associate and
Office of Charity Connection gatherings/events.
• Complete background check on new Inquirers.
• Maintain and prepare yearly updated list of renewal dates for Associates.
• Work with Director of SCN Associates to prepare and send renewal notices to those Associates
renewing commitments.
• Assist Director of SCN Associates in writing and developing Associate Newsletter.
• Keep Associate and Office of Charity Connections website and social media updated with the
assistance of the Communications team.
• Ensure gatherings and events are added to the Archived Videos section of the Associate
webpage.
• Provide pertinent information to Archives.
• Attend Associate and Office of Charity Connections gatherings/events and assist with all aspects
of events.
• Prepare booklets and handouts for gatherings and other events.
• Complete room assignments for SCN Associate weekend gatherings.
• Provide technological assistance during meetings, gatherings and other events. Including but not
limited to Zoom Meetings and running Audio/Visual equipment in the Banner Room.
• Prepare documents for Office of Charity Connections meetings, Core Council meetings, Finance
Committee meetings, Formation Committee meetings, gathering planning meetings, etc. Take notes
during meetings. Prepare minutes to be distributed to committee members in a timely manner.
• Serve as a backup for the building manager at Crimmins Hall.
• Other duties may be assigned.

SCN Mission Statement: We Sisters of Charity of Nazareth are an international Congregation impelled
by the love of Christ in the tradition of Vincent de Paul and Louise de Marillac and the pioneer
spirit of Catherine Spalding. Embracing intercultural relationships, we and our Associates commit
ourselves to care for all creation and to work for peace and justice in
solidarity with oppressed and marginalized peoples.
